Awesome Birthday Greetings

Isn't it amazing:  you're still hanging 'round?
After all these years, you're still above the ground.
That is so inspiring, it's just like a dream!
So get that scoop a-working, and let's have more ice cream!

Isn't it astounding, how we're here with you?
Your friends and relations make up quite a crew!
Anyone who sees us will do a double-take
While we crowd all around you, to have a piece of cake!

Isn't it incredible, we all wonder why
You've so many birthdays, we can't count that high!
All the years that passed...it's hard to keep the score
But who needs a number?  We plan to have some more!
